oracle 数据库链接
我是新手,请教以下问题:
我有两个主机上的oracle数据库分别为A 、B,我建立数据库链接来完成
建立如下语句成功
create database link User2(连接名字) connect to fra(用户名) identified by high(密码) using 'mydb_js'(本地服务名)
就是访问时出错
报如下错误:ORA-12154: TNS: 无法解析指定的连接标识符
那应该是mydb_js 网络服务名配置的不对
你用sqlplus 连接一下看对不对
建议不用网络服务名 直接用 using '192.168.1.82:1521/test';
ip地址加端口加SID
例如在A库建立到B库的DB_LINK
'mydb_js'(本地服务名) 应该是A库所在机器上tnsnames.ora配置的到B库的服务名吧。
{{
相关问答:
大家好,我现在把oracle服务器上面的原始文件,下载到本机了.我想在本机访问数据库怎么设置啊.是不是类似可以建立一个什么虚拟服务器来实现.请大家出出主意
引用
大家好,我现在把oracle服务器上面 ......
exp user/password@dbname file=c:\table.dmp tables=jbitaku,jbitakum grants=y
然後按回車鍵 說明: user/password@dbname 分別表示用戶名,密碼和服務名 f ......
我在创建数据库的时候用的名字为oracle10,但是创建好后,在默认的目录下显示的名称却是oracle10g,这是为什么?
你看的 10g是安装目录吧
SQL> select name from v$database;
NAME
---------
ORCL
......
各位oracle高手,请教一下为什么oracle 10g在安装到百分之八十五的时候就报错不能继续安装?
内存多大? 重新下个数据库安装试试..
引用
各位oracle高手,请教一下为什么oracle 10g在安装到百分之八十五的时 ......
我是在toad中输入下段sql
declare
TYPE test_rec IS record(
code varchar(10),
name varchar(30)
);
v_book test_rec;
......